We bought a couple of tools at a school auction recently and all of
the 110 V tools there had a little yellow box called a Saf-Start on
the cords.

....
At $90 it seems a little high but it may be cheaper than a new
magnetic switch.


The same thing can be accomplished with a DPST 110v relay with
contacts sufficient to the load. About $8.00, plus the box, socket
and cords. Or a latching relay right out of the box.

You may also use more complicated devices such as TRIACs for quicker
switching times, but I don't think triggering on a several millisecond
'blip' in the power is something I want a tool to shut down for.

Or you can add fancy, lightning prone electronics to accomplish the
same thing - with a built in 'drop out' delay time.
